Description

This is the list of pending tasks for eager 3.0.0 pre-release. If you see can think of something more, please comment/add it below.

  • Some modules (I noticed some metagenomics ones, but could be others too), are configured twice in modules.conf. Remove unnecessary configurations. #1173
  • Ensure modules configuration blocks adhere to conventions in dev docs
  • Merge #1169
  • Merge #1168
  • Update all modules to use topics (see #1170).
  • Plug all MultiQC outputs into the actual MultiQC process.
  • Update README.md.
  • Remove any remaining dump() calls.
  • Update usage.md:
    • This is mostly template, but would still need some tweaks to properly describe our pipeline. Below are some I noticed already:
    • Update samplesheet input and samplesheet fasta sections with all new params.
    • Add table with different samplesheet input columns.
  • Update output.md:
    • We need to check that all sections have been documented. We've been pretty good with this at first, but we might have missed some as we go.
    • Sections need updating to data/ and stats/ subdivisions.
  • Update the metro map!
  • Nextflow strict syntax #1171
